Mom's boyfriend accused of beating 5-month old baby

Baby Andres pulled off life support at Miami Children's Hospital

MIAMI – A 27-year-old man was back in bond court Friday morning after prosecutors raised his charges from aggravated child abuse to attempted felony murder.

Antwan Sawyer was arrested in Miami early Tuesday morning and is accused of severely beating his girlfriend's 5-month-old son.

Prosecutors told the judge baby Andres was on life support, and his injuries were so severe that he could die. Baby Andres was eventually pulled off life support Saturday afternoon.

Since Andres did not survive, prosecutors said they will likely charge Sawyer with murder.

Investigators said Sawyer told them the baby fell of the bed, but doctors told police Andres' injuries were non-accidental.

Andres was hospitalized at Miami Children's Hospital on Monday with severe brain injuries, a lung contusion, retinal hemorrhaging to both eyes and bruising to his buttocks. According to the arrest report, the injuries occurred while the baby was alone in a car with Sawyer.

Sawyer is being held at the Turner Guilford Knight Correctional Center on no bond.

Local 10 News learned Sawyer has a lengthy arrest history that dates back to 2005. He has been arrested in Miami-Dade County on various charges ranging from cannabis possession to aggravated assault with a firearm.

No criminal records are listed for Sawyer in Broward County.

Family and friends of the baby's biological father have set up a "Justice for Baby Andres" Facebook page.

A Go Fund Me page has also been set up for baby Andres.

Loved ones planned a candlelight vigil for Andres at 7:30 p.m. Saturday in Miramar.
